Junior Olympic Volleyball is played in a tournament
format on Saturdays only. We play 8 - 10 games during
a tournament. The tournaments are all day events and are played in various
locations throughout North Carolina. Generally, we leave very early on
Saturday mornings to arrive at the tournament site by coaches meeting time,
8:30 AM. Most of the time we arrive home at
5:00 - 6:00 in the evening. However, if we are in the championship game, it
could be later. |
 |
The season begins in January and ends in
April.
Generally, there is
a tournament every two weeks and this year there are six tournaments
for ages 12-15 and six tournaments for ages 16-18, which
culminate with a regional championship. The tournaments
this year will be played on the following schedule:

Junior Olympic Volleyball is an upper level of volleyball
that teaches you a high degree of expertise. It has been
asked if J. O. Volleyball interferes with school eligibility in any way. No, it
only enhances the High School programs and gives them far more advanced players.
Most High School coaches like for their players to be involved during the
off-season in J. O. Ball. They get training that they cannot get in High School
because of time restraints. If you are interested in taking
your skills to championship levels then J. O. Volleyball is especially for you.

Our practices are held on Sunday
afternoon and, if possible, maybe on a week night (depending on gym
availability), in order to get ready for a tournament on Saturday. We do
everything possible to insure that practices do not conflict with school.
Also, during the Christmas holidays, which is right before the season begins,
there will be special practices to get the teams ready to play.

Most J. O. Volleyball clubs charge
between $400 - $600 (and some even higher) for a player to participate. Membership this year will be
$250.00. This
year each team will be purchasing their own uniforms. Nowhere else can you get
such a high degree of training by a quality coaching staff and play
that much volleyball for so little expense.
Of course, this
fee includes each
players' officiating clinic fees and club fees.
THERE IS A SEPARATE CHARGE FOR CAROLINA REGION MEMBERSHIP
FEES. The fee also
allows us to reimburse our coaches for gas/food at the end of the season.
As most of you know, our coaches do not get paid for their services. Our
coaches are strictly on a "volunteer basis". We feel it is only
appropriate to give them some stipend at the end of each season to cover their
costs for helping.
